Sig 33: Figueroa/Linares/Argueta 50 quetzales Values

Details

Obverse: Spanish text; flying quetzal bird; Mayan man with basket as registration device; stylized temple; finance minister, Carlos O Zachrisson

Reverse: Spanish text; Mayan glyphs; men and women with baskets and sacks harvesting coffee berries from trees (corte de cafe); Mayan man with basket
